Latest Patents

Among his latest innovations is a wiper blade that features an elongate, spring-elastic carrying element, precurved concavely with respect to a vehicle window. This design includes two parallel spring rails, which support a wiper strip secured by a web that runs between the spring rails. Notably, the end regions of these spring rails incorporate clips with cutters designed to cut into the adjoining walls of longitudinal grooves upon installation.

Additionally, another patent details a wiper blade where spring rails act as springy supporting elements within lateral longitudinal grooves of a wiper strip. The configuration ensures that the ends of these spring rails are connected by a bridge, enhancing the structural integrity of the wiper system.
